Why we work on pull ups and chin ups with our clients.

Upper body strength isn’t just about how you look.

💥It’s about how you move through your life.

Think about your day—lifting, carrying, reaching, even just sitting at your desk.

When your shoulders, back, and arms are strong, all of that feels easier (and your body feels better doing it).

💥It also matters long term.

Strength in your upper body helps support your joints, improves posture, and plays a role in maintaining bone density as you age.

It’s one of the things that keeps you feeling capable and independent.
